The latest season premiered on Netflix on December 17th, but it’s received the lowest ratings of any installment in the series on Rotten Tomatoes. While previous seasons had mixed reactions, this one started with a disappointing 56% score from critics. Audience ratings aren’t available yet.
Critics generally give Emily in Paris a slightly positive rating, with an overall approval score of 62% across its five seasons. However, viewers seem to like it even less, giving it a 50% approval rating.
Season 4 is the most popular with critics, earning a 68% rating. Season 3 is close behind at 67%, and Season 1 received 61%. Currently, Season 5 has the lowest rating at 56% based on nine reviews, while Season 2 isn’t far ahead with 58%, which has earned it a ‘rotten’ designation.
Now that the new season is out, the audience score is likely to change as more people share their thoughts. However, despite years of feedback about the show’s problems, the initial reaction suggests the creators haven’t addressed any of those concerns.

Season 5 began with Emily having just moved to Rome to open a new branch of Agence Grateau. She was still dating Marcello, who happened to be the son of one of her clients.
In a review for Slant Magazine, Michael Haigis criticized the show for being driven by commercialism, arguing that its focus on wealth undermines any potential for it to be genuinely comforting or even enjoyably over-the-top. He described it as essentially a five-hour advertisement for high-end fashion and the excesses of modern capitalism.
Katie Rosseinsky of The Independent described the new season as superficial and lacking substance, where characters don’t really grow and events don’t feel meaningful. She felt the plot often existed just to casually mention popular brands.
Emily in Paris Season 5 Continues to Be Binge-Worthy
Despite the low ratings, the latest season still has a dedicated following. Critics don’t consider the storyline award-worthy, but the show remains incredibly fun to watch, becoming a popular guilty pleasure.
Isabella Liistro from Loud and Clear Reviews enjoyed the fifth season of Emily in Paris, calling its focus on attractive people and locations still captivating, though she feels the storyline is becoming less engaging. Hannah J Davies of The Guardian highlighted the show’s easy watchability, describing it as a fun and festive binge-watch perfect for the holidays.
David Caballero at Collider suggests that if you’ve been following Emily’s story so far, you’ll likely enjoy her new story set in Rome.
